
How do you make a supersaturated solution?
A. By making a saturated solution, heating it up and adding more solute, then cooling the solution.
B. By making a saturated solution, then heating it up.
C. By making an unsaturated solution, then cooling it down.
D. By increasing the temperature of solution.
E. By making a saturated solution, heating it up and adding more solvent, then cooling the solution.
Answer
555k+ views
Hint: We know that a solution consists of solute and solvent. Solute is the chemical substance that is dissolved in the solvent. Solvent is the liquid base (usually) where solute is dissolved to form a solution. Supersaturated solution is a solution that contains more than the maximum amount of solute that is capable of being dissolved at a given temperature.
Complete step-by-step answer:When more solute is dissolved into a quantity of water than it can naturally hold, the solution is said to be supersaturated. The technique for accomplishing this is not especially difficult.
Process to prepare supersaturated solution:
Pour water in a pan, and slowly add solute. When excess solute starts to rest at the bottom of the pan, move the pan to the burner to warm it. Stir the solution, until the rest of the solute dissolves into the liquid. Slowly add more solute until a few crystals remain on the bottom of the pan.
Remove the pan from the burner and gently por the solution into a clean container. Leave the container containing the solution for a few minutes to cool it. Even after the liquid cools, the entire amount of solute will remain in the solution. This is a supersaturated solution.
Add a few crystals of solute to the cooled solution. This will cause the excess solute to start forming crystals. Formation of crystals proves that the solution is supersaturated.
So, from all the explanations, we can conclude that the correct option is A.
